There are opportunities to break the chain at any link, and the more links that... WebWhen an infected person sneezes or coughs, tiny droplets are spread into the air and onto surrounding surfaces. A sneeze can spread droplets as far as 2 metres away. The droplets may be breathed in directly by another person, or another person may touch a surface contaminated with the droplets, then touch their mouth, eyes or nose.

Web13 okt. 2024 · Sexually transmitted infections are typically spread through sexual contact. They’re caused by bacteria, viruses, or parasites that spread from one person to another in semen, blood, or vaginal and bodily fluids. An STD can be passed through vaginal sex, anal sex, and oral sex. WebBacteria can enter your body through: a cut on your skin eating or drinking contaminated food or water breathing in droplets from an infected person touching dirty surfaces and then touching your eyes, nose, or mouth Bacteria can also be transmitted by contact with blood and other bodily fluids. WebInfections are spread by direct skin contact (with humans or animals), or indirectly from contaminated articles on floors or in the soil. Shared changing rooms and showers are often a source of tinea, while some infections are spread by sharing of items such as towels.
